Yes, Publix does sell propane tanks, but availability may vary by location.
Many Publix stores offer propane exchange services, where you can swap your empty tank for a full one.
It’s a convenient option for those who need propane for grilling, heating, or other outdoor activities.
You can check your local Publix’s website or call the store to confirm if they have propane tanks in stock.

Does Publix offer propane tank exchanges?
Yes, many Publix locations provide propane tank exchange services, allowing you to trade your empty tank for a full one.
What sizes of propane tanks can I get at Publix?
Typically, Publix offers standard sizes like 20-pound tanks, but availability can vary by location.
Are there any special deals on propane at Publix?
While Publix often has promotions on various products, propane deals may not be regular. Check their weekly ads for any specials.
Can I refill a propane tank at Publix?
Most Publix stores do not refill tanks; they primarily offer exchange services. Confirm with your local store for specific services.
What are the hours for propane sales at Publix?
Propane sales at Publix generally align with the store’s operating hours, but it’s wise to check ahead, especially on holidays.
